Federer - Is He The Best?

This question echoes in the world of tennis. A large number of people believe that no player has been so talented in the history of tennis.

However, there is a huge crowd that believes that the players in the 80s or 90s were the best, and Federer cannot be compared with them. Well, this has become a topic of debate now-a-days.

There is no doubt that Federer is full of incredible talent that is rarely seen. We need not argue on this point as his records and achievements speak it.

He has all the shots. He is best at baseline, great serve, and net game.

His defense is exceptional, and incredible. His flare to win, and the way he plays is just amazing. These lines are not a part of this article. These are the quotes that came after his recent tournaments.

Well, he is on a diverse level now. At times, TV commentator, Patrick McEnroe, has remarked, That was just sick, when referring to his shots.

After watching tennis since Borgs days, nobody could ever perform like him. He makes the most difficult shots more beautiful, easy, and graceful.

Whenever he lost a match, only 3 out of 85 plated, it was primarily due to fatigue.

The winner who defeated him was shocked after beating him. He still honored Federer in his speech. Federer quickly puts to rest that players ability that beat him previously in their next match.

Federer gets into trouble only when he plays with Rafael Nadal. He has beaten him four times.

Both of them are baseliners, and both are very well defensive players. Federer keeps on working on his game. It is great to observe his tennis strategy against top players.
